Formula Used

EMI = [ P × r × (1 + r)n ] / [ (1 + r)n − 1 ]
P
โ€” principal loan amount
r
โ€” monthly interest rate (annual / 12 / 100)
n
โ€” loan tenure in months

Example: A $500,000 loan at 10% for 60 months gives an EMI of about $10,624, with total interest near $137,400.
